Thorvald got into a fight with the local inhabitants, and he thus gained the distinction of being the first European to be killed by the natives in North America. Vikings Season 6 is streaming on Amazon Prime now: catch up on what’s happened so far, plus the ending explained; Archaeological proof of a Norse presence in North America came to light in 1961 with the discovery of a settlement of turf longhouses and workshops at L’Anse aux Meadows at the northern tip of Newfoundland. Radiocarbon dates associated with these materials suggested the site had been occupied for a short period of time around 1000 A.D. New excavations at L’Anse aux Meadows published in the Proceedings of the National Academy of Sciences earlier this month, however, suggest that the site may have seen a longer occupation than previously expected. Led by a brother-in-law of Leif’s named Thorfinn Karlsefni, an expedition of three ships, some cattle, and about 160 people — including some women — created a settlement.
